Abstract
Elastic tunneling is used as a powerful direct tool to determine the upper critical field Hc2(T) in the high-Tc oxide Ba1-xKxBiO3. The temperature dependence of Hc2 inferred from the tunneling follows the Werthamer-Helfand-Hohenberg prediction for type-II superconductors. A comparison will be made with resistively determined critical-field data.
